EMACIATION
new chaotic structure release called Planet In Bliss
gives the hardcore black metallers a new face to hear in the extreme
world of the underground. Coming out of Missouri this group dishes
out some dark ranged tunes with melodic aspects of black metal
making the European counterparts take notice. Musically EMACIATION
breathes some fresh air with It Called To Me with female
soprano vocals in the background easing with the rest of the band
demonstrating COF flair. Unspoken and Ancient Fortress
tracks are the albums stronger points of music reference due to
song approach, guitar riffs and vocal style. Singer Lord Kirby
Ray displaying an array of vocal potential compliments the rest
of the band that flourishes well with the rest of the album. Despite
current changes with the lineup this does take away the energy
that this band shows through songwriting as some bands this would
be the greater downfall. Downside to this album is the lack of
clarity through its sound production. Other than that EMACIATION
charters new potential with Planet In Bliss.
